基于zigbee的光伏发电监控系统的设计与实现

摘    要:由于区域限制,本系统的设计旨在实现偏远地区光伏发电的无线监控。系统采用zigbee模块实现短距离无线监控,主要分为硬件部分和软件部分的设计:硬件部分,基于zigbee模块采用ADu C812等芯片构成;软件部分,采用信道扫描确定网络,通过判断数据是否正确确定是否进行数据传输。进行了模拟测定监控后,确定了在地势复杂的地区较好地实现了无线监控的同时,极大地提高了发电效率。

关 键 词:光伏发电  zigbee  无线监控

Abstract:Due to regional restrictions, the system is designed to realize wireless monitoring of photovoltaic power generation in remote areas. Adopting Zigbee module to conduct short-range wireless monitoring, the system includes the hardware section and the software section. Based on Zigbee module, the hardware section adopts the Chip ADuC812, while the software part uses channel scanning to determine the network and makes judgment whether the data are correct so as to decide whether data transmission shall be made. After simulated monitoring, the wireless monitoring is realized in mountain areas, which greatly improves the power generation efficiency.
Keywords:photovoltaic power generation  Zigbee  wireless monitoring
